Delete request

Aaa Locksmiths Security Inc Macquarie Locksmiths - N. Ryde
Locksmiths /7 Your Local Master Locksmiths ...
35/ 1 Talavera St
North Ryde, NSW. C.P.: 2113
Reason for deletion:


CAPTCHA: